Earnings for Nursing Graduates from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us
Graduates of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us’s Nursing program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$58,393 |
| 2 years | $58,517 |
| 3 years | $62,696 |
| 4 years | $68,157 |
| 5 years | $78,869 |
How does this compare to the school overall? Four years after graduating, Nursing graduates from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us earn a median of $68,157, compared with $74,870 for all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us graduates — about 9%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Median student loan debt for Nursing graduates from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us stands at $40,317.
Student Demographics & Diversity
Below you’ll find the composition of Nursing graduates at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us, broken down by degree level.
Across all degree levels, Nursing graduates at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us are 88% women (90) and 12% men (12).
Nursing Associate’s Program at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us
Of the 99 associate’s nursing degrees awarded at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us, 89% were women (88) and 11% were men (11).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Nursing associate’s degree recipients at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 65 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 6 |
| Black / African American | 15 |
| Asian | 3 |
| American Indian / Alaska Native | 2 |
| Unknown | 8 |
Minority students account for 26% of Nursing associate’s degree recipients at Galen Health Institutes-Nashville Campus, lower than the national average of 44%.*
